Output 11fc5c369d47fe494634e1d597f7443dc9ec8019b43af452469f74fe1147c302:10

value
526536652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d4375ff9e8c1d1d554eec9a1354395a4b92881 OP_EQUAL
address
3DcmzXeptEUVKq2KKLNuucxqmLUDXzrSZ3
transaction
11fc5c369d47fe494634e1d597f7443dc9ec8019b43af452469f74fe1147c302
confirmations
366664
spent
true